The Dark Side: Not All That Glitters Is Gold

MorningMate isn’t perfect. Data migration can be a hiccup for those transitioning from another system, and the lack of detailed tutorials for beginners is a noticeable gap. Also, the notification system can get overwhelming when dealing with numerous tasks and projects.

Pros

  • Intuitive and user-friendly interface
  • Efficient task management and scheduling
  • Seamless team communication
  • Real-time progress tracking on web and mobile platforms
  • AI and machine learning integrations for enhanced functionality

Cons

  • Pop-up windows can be distracting
  • Lack of specialized integrations for niche team needs
  • Data migration issues for those switching from other systems
  • Overwhelming notification system for extensive tasks and projects
  • Lack of detailed tutorials for beginners
